Ea Sno Lake

Panoramic view of Ea Sno Lake
Located in Dak Ro commune, Krong No district, Ea Sno Lake is one of the largest natural freshwater lakes in Dak Nong, covering an area of approximately 80 hectares. The lake's clear, calm surface mirrors the surrounding hills and lush, protected forests, creating a stunningly attractive landscape. What makes Ea Sno Lake even more enticing is its rich biodiversity, offering plenty of opportunities for exploration and enjoyment. This tranquil, picturesque setting is sure to provide you with a truly restful retreat.
West Lake

The lush green surroundings of West Lake
Covering a similar area to Ea Sno Lake, West Lake, located in Dak Mil town, is another must-see stop when you’re spending the summer in Dak Nong. West Lake features two main branches that encircle a lush coffee hill, resembling an island in the heart of the highlands. Renting a boat to paddle around the lake, or experiencing the thrill of speeding on a jet ski, will be unforgettable adventures during your visit to this beautiful area.
Dak Buk So Waterfall

The majestic flow of Dak Buk So
As one of the most famous and awe-inspiring waterfalls in the Dak Nong mountains, Dak Buk So cascades in a powerful stream, creating a frothy white spray as it winds its way through lush green valleys, forming a harmonious and enchanting natural landscape. The cool, refreshing atmosphere adds to its allure. Nearby, the Bu Boon and Bu N'Drung villages, with their unique ancient customs, make this place even more special.
Dak G’lun Waterfall
Dak G’lun Waterfall, standing over 50 meters tall and more than 15 meters wide, is nestled deep within a protected forest, making its ecosystem incredibly diverse. The waterfall crashes in a frothy mist, splitting into two streams that flow across rocky cliffs like a white silk ribbon—elegant yet mighty, with an irresistible and captivating beauty that enchants anyone who lays eyes on it for the first time. Additionally, the landscape is enhanced by massive, flat rock formations at the top that resemble a gigantic carpet.
Dieu Thanh Waterfall

The enchanting beauty of Dieu Thanh Waterfall
With its pristine and captivating beauty, Dieu Thanh Waterfall has become a popular destination for travelers who increasingly spread the word about this hidden gem. The waterfall consists of three smaller cascades, standing over 60 meters tall, tumbling down rocky cliffs in a frothy white spray, creating an incredibly dramatic landscape. The waterfalls flow year-round, and the mist forms soft clouds that stretch across the mountains, eventually forming a natural swimming pool at the foot of the mountain—a mesmerizing spot where visitors can enjoy refreshing swims.
